How this score works

  1. Critical 0–24
  2. Poor 25–49
  3. Fair 50–74
  4. Good 75–89
  5. Excellent 90–100

Poor: Multiple or serious defects; repairs are needed soon.

Every pipe starts at 100. Each confirmed finding lowers the score by its severity — high −25, medium −10, low −5. Only findings a licensed inspector reviewed and approved count; anything the camera flagged that didn't hold up on review is left out entirely.

Findings (4)

1. Root Intrusion at 28.5–31 ft
High severity
Root Intrusion

Tree roots have found their way into the pipe through a joint or crack. Roots keep growing once inside and eventually catch debris, leading to slow drains and backups.

Significant — active problem that needs professional attention.

2. Pipe Belly (Sag) at 35–50 ft
High severity

A section of pipe has sunk lower than the sections around it, creating a low spot where water sits instead of draining. Standing water collects debris and causes recurring slow drains.

Significant — active problem that needs professional attention.

3. Joint Offset at 19–19.5 ft
Medium severity
Joint Offset

Two sections of pipe have shifted out of alignment where they meet. The resulting lip catches solids and paper, and the gap can let water leak out or soil leak in.

Moderate — likely to worsen; plan to address it.

4. Sediment Buildup at 8–14 ft
Low severity
Sediment Buildup

Sand, grease, or scale has built up along the bottom of the pipe. This narrows the channel that wastewater flows through and makes clogs more likely.

Minor — worth knowing about and keeping an eye on.
